Subject: Firmware channel cutover — read before pushing

Team,

Starting Monday, all Pebbleton device firmware goes through the "steady" channel only. Do not push to "fast" without sign-off from the release lead. Contractors: staging devices in the Varnholt lab auto-enroll in steady, so flash from there. Rollbacks take two cycles, so verify checksums first. Every approved image must match the trace token printed below.

build token for tawif-bahip: htk31_68bba16e1afabfef4ecc69408c06f16

On-call basics for Lintharbor's baseline file: it pins accepted static-analysis findings so CI only fails on new issues. Never edit it by hand during an incident — regenerate with the refresh task and commit. If the baseline drifts and blocks deploys, page the tooling rotation. Regeneration steps and the approval checklist are on the internal page below.

operations page: https://confluence.zemvarlabs.internal/projects/display/browse/display/8963

Runbook — ParkPulse occupancy feed, release 7.4. Feed publisher runs in the Ostermark region only. Verify TLS pinning config, confirm rate limits unchanged, and diff the payload schema against 7.3. All artifacts are signed at build time; reviewers must confirm checksums before promotion. Validate the artifact signatures against the key that follows.

release key, kagag-taweg: bky4_VgyJ